Why Maize prices vary across Odisha

Both kharif (Sep–Oct) and rabi (Feb–Mar) crops. Local arrivals, transport distance from producing belts (Karnataka, Madhya Pradesh, Bihar and Maharashtra) and variety mix all move the rate between mandis, which is why the range above spans ₹1,400 to ₹2,520.
